Must verify the rash: Itchy spots can be from many causes such as: eczema, hives, viral infections, other infections (like ringworm fungus), medication causes, heat rashes, etc... That means a rash that persists or is worrisome in appearance should be examined. In toddlers, an itchy round area is commonly eczema or less often ringworm. One's pediatrician can look at it. Sometimes an online video exam will suffice.
